Brief

Job Description

The Senior Systems Analyst reports to the Manager of IT Applications for Medicaid/CHIP Systems. The successful candidate will have hands-on experience supporting enterprise-level systems and Java/J2EE application developers.

The candidate performs advanced senior-level computer systems analysis and business analysis work for large-scale enterprise applications. This position works under minimal supervision, with considerable latitude for initiative and independent judgment. The candidate works directly with HHSC business, technical, and non-technical stakeholders to support day-to-day systems maintenance, operations, and emerging applications. The role oversees and prepares technical system and process diagrams, charts, and related documentation in collaboration with subject matter experts to describe current and proposed system designs, including costs, benefits, tasks, and outcomes.

The candidate also coordinates and participates in cross-functional project teams responsible for systems design, planning, development, implementation, and enterprise technology road maps. This position requires strong technical experience, excellent communication and organizational skills, and the ability to collaborate effectively across agency systems, state entities, and stakeholder groups.

The candidate must be able to work independently with limited direction, respond quickly in a complex organizational environment, manage multiple priorities, and meet tight deadlines while handling heavy workloads. The position requires regular customer interaction and the ability to provide guidance and training to less experienced personnel.

The candidate must have scheduling flexibility and be willing to work periodically after hours to support critical system updates and manage batch processes.
